Apple, known for its innovation and secrecy, is once again at the center of speculation with rumors of an AI-powered wearable device. While Apple has a history of pioneering new product categories, this potential accessory could redefine how users engage with artificial intelligence on a daily basis. The concept reportedly involves a device that integrates seamlessly with Apple's ecosystem, enhancing user interaction through AI capabilities.
The idea of an AI wearable aligns with the growing trend of personalized technology that anticipates user needs and provides real-time assistance. Unlike traditional smartwatches or fitness bands, this rumored device might focus heavily on AI-driven features such as contextual awareness, proactive suggestions, and advanced voice recognition. This could enable users to access information, control smart home devices, and manage tasks more intuitively than ever before.
Apple's approach to AI has typically emphasized privacy and user control, which suggests that any wearable they develop would likely incorporate robust security measures. This focus could set the device apart in a market where data privacy concerns are increasingly prominent. Additionally, integration with existing Apple services like Siri, HealthKit, and HomeKit would provide a cohesive experience, potentially making the device a central hub for AI interactions.
The implications of such a product extend beyond convenience. An AI wearable could transform accessibility for users with disabilities, offering new ways to communicate and interact with technology. It might also influence the broader AI landscape by setting new standards for wearable AI devices, prompting competitors to innovate in similar directions.
However, as with all rumors, details remain scarce and unconfirmed. Apple has not officially announced any plans for an AI wearable, and the company’s typical product development cycle means such a device could be years away from release, if it materializes at all. Nevertheless, the speculation highlights the tech community's anticipation for the next big leap in AI integration.
